Eclipsing binary (P = 4.587005 d) likely made of a pair of M dwarfs, the latter much likely undermassive (r2 = 0.13 RSol). The binary pair is part of a triple system with a faint but massive primary (m = 0.68 MSol), likely a white dwarf, 118 AUs away (Mugrauer & Michel 2020).
